Why Choose Double Glazed Windows Near Me?

Double glazing can lower your energy bills, increase the comfort of your home and enhance the value of your home. It can also help reduce noise that is generated between rooms and from outside.

The gap between windows is filled with an insulation gas like Krypton, argon, or xenon. These gases are more efficient than air when it comes to making it easier to reduce heat transfer.

Reduced Noise

Noise pollution in your home could be detrimental to your health. This is especially the case if you live near an airport or a busy road. Double-glazed windows reduce the noise and allow you to rest better and enjoy an uncluttered home.

This is because they don't allow as much sound to be able to pass through as single-glazed windows. The fact that they are made from two panes of glass that are separated by an inert gas implies that lots of sound waves have to go through these layers before reaching you. This drastically reduces the amount of sound that can get into your house and can make a huge difference in the way you live.

It is important to note that double glazing isn't completely soundproof. This is because the gap between the two panes of glass allows for some sounds to travel through. If you want to improve the sound insulation of your double glazed windows, then install laminated glass or choose a larger gap. The type of gas that is used between the panes can also make or break the noise reduction.

Double-glazed windows are able to reduce outside noise by 20 to 65%. This is equivalent to about 35 decibels, which is significant. In other words, it could make a loud conversation a whisper!
